2025 James Beard Award Semifinalist | Best Chef: Southwest

Chef Kevin Lee represents a culinary force in Oklahoma's dining scene as a 2025 James Beard Foundation Award semifinalist for Best Chef: Southwest. The renowned chef and Food Network Champion from Oklahoma City, Oklahoma, is known for pushing the boundaries of flavor while honoring his Korean American roots through his creative approach to open-fire cooking and inventive barbecue. He has competed on numerous shows, including "24 in 24: Last Chef Standing," "Bobby’s Triple Threat," "Beat Bobby Flay," "Alex vs. America," "Guy's Grocery Games," "Wildcard Kitchen” and "Tournament of Champions," building a loyal following and earning national media acclaim. He now owns Birdies by Chef Kevin Lee, a modern Korean steakhouse in Oklahoma, where his passion for blending heritage with innovation continues to make waves across the culinary world. He recently opened a new modern Korean restaurant called MAHT. Lee brings the heat and a whole new flavor perspective to Team Oklahoma.
